Katie Price broke her silence on Friday after her former dressage coach Andrew Gould was called up for the Paris Olympics.

Katie Price broke her silence on Friday after her former dressage coach Andrew Gould was called up to the Paris Olympics.

Andrew, who was at the centre of the model’s divorce from singer Peter Andre in 2009 after photos emerged of them on a booze-fuelled night out, was called out after Charlotte Dujardin was suspended for whipping a horse.

Katie, 46, weighed in on the news during an appearance on Jeremy Vine and praised Andrew who “deserved it”, said it was “brilliant” he had made the team and admitted the images of Charlotte were “shocking”.

Speaking to Jeremy, she began: ‘I would like to clarify that I never had an affair with him, obviously we said that at the time. You spend a lot of time with your coach, but there was no affair.

“I think it’s fantastic that he made the Olympic team, great! Especially because he taught me how to do dressage.”

Charlotte was sensationally banned from the sport just days before her competition date after footage emerged of her kicking the animal 25 times on its legs.

The six-time Olympic medallist had hoped to become Britain’s most decorated Olympian (after tying with cyclist Laura Kenny) but was forced to withdraw from the games on Tuesday.

Team GB reservist Becky Moody has taken Dujardin’s place but her departure has also freed up a space for Andrew, who will travel to Paris should another rider withdraw from the three-man line-up.
